I did a phonetic birth search in Aberdeenshire for Divorty on SP, birth dates from 1553 to 1730
The earliest were;
03/01/1633 DOVERTIE ALEXR to GILBERT DOVERTIE/JEANE TAILYOR
06/02/1637 DOVERTIE MARGRAT to GILBT. DOVERTIE/JEANE TAILYEOR
Aberdeen City
27/11/1636 DIVERTIE ALEXR to JAMES DIVERTIE/CHRISTIANE BRUCE
18/01/1639 DIVERTIE WILLIAM to GEORGE DIVERTIE/ELSPET PHILPE
Both Belhelvie
I don't know when the Hugenots arrived.
Unfortunately as you probably know there was no Robert birth recorded, and non in Kintore.
My Doverty Connection is a Margaret Doverty who married James Argo in Tarves 17/04/1742. There were a couple of Margarets born around 1711 in Methlick, but a John Divorty had children around 1720 in Tarves, but no Margarets recorded. It's all a bit of guess work I suppose.
